What “free” means on this page

Free means you can start without a monthly plan. API keys you already pay for, hardware time on local models, and optional paid upgrades later do not disqualify a pick. Tools that lock AI behind a subscription (Raycast Pro from $8/mo, BoltAI) stay on the paid map.

ChatGPT itself has a Free plan with limited Work on desktop. This list is for people who already decided ChatGPT is the wrong shape: no local models, no wake word, no native Finder / Mail / EventKit tools.

The split: chat vs computer use vs Mac agent

Chat apps answer and write. Computer-use agents (ChatGPT Work, Claude Cowork) drive the pointer. Native agents call macOS APIs.

Work with Apps reads a supported allowlist. Computer use clicks the GUI. A native agent calls Finder, EventKit, Mail, Terminal, and screen OCR as tools. That is the same split as Dottie vs ChatGPT.

2. Claude Desktop: Best free long-document chat

Anthropic’s Claude app is the strongest free chat alternative. Current models (Opus 5, Sonnet 5) advertise a 1M token context window. Artifacts, file uploads, and voice mode ship on the free tier, with usage limits.

Free tier includes: Sonnet-class access with caps, file and image uploads, Artifacts, voice mode (no wake word, cloud only).

Where it still loses on a Mac: no local open models, no offline path, no native macOS APIs. Cowork computer use is a research preview on paid plans. Head-to-head: ChatGPT vs Claude on Mac. Product vs a native agent: Dottie vs Claude on Mac. Wider field: Claude alternatives for Mac.

Best for: Long documents and careful reasoning without paying yet.

Price: Free / Pro $20/mo

3. Apple Intelligence: Best zero-setup option

Already on your Mac if you are on a current macOS. No download, no account, no key.

Free features: Writing Tools (rewrite, proofread, summarize) in any text field, notification summaries, basic image generation, Siri.

Limitations vs ChatGPT: Siri is still rigid. Personal context, on-screen awareness, and app actions remain delayed. No third-party models. No local open weights. Head-to-head with a Mac agent: Apple Intelligence vs Dottie. Broader field: Apple Intelligence alternatives.

Best for: Quick writing help without leaving the current app.

4. Ollama + Open WebUI: Best self-hosted chat

Run open models (Llama, Mistral, DeepSeek) locally with a ChatGPT-like browser UI.

brew install ollama
ollama run llama3.1

Add Open WebUI for the familiar chat layout.

Free because: weights run on your hardware. No API bill. No account.

Limitations vs ChatGPT: smaller models, no plugins, no image gen, some setup, RAM (16 GB+ is comfortable). Not a Mac agent. Pairing Ollama with Dottie gives you the same local weights plus system tools. Tool comparison: Ollama vs LM Studio. Apple Silicon setup: run local AI models on Mac.

Best for: Privacy-first users who want a ChatGPT-shaped window and can tolerate a CLI.

5. LM Studio: Best local GUI, no terminal

LM Studio is the point-and-click local runner: browse models, download, chat. No brew required. Free for personal use.

Where it beats Ollama: friendlier first hour, built-in model catalog, Apple Silicon builds.

Where it loses: still chat-only. No wake word, no Finder tools, no EventKit. Same local-vs-cloud decision as the Ollama path. Head-to-head: Ollama vs LM Studio.

Best for: People who want local models and refuse a terminal.

6. Perplexity: Best free cited research

Perplexity answers with sources. That is the job ChatGPT’s browsing still fumbles when you need to check a claim.

Free tier: cited answers, follow-ups, a daily Pro Search cap.

Limitations vs ChatGPT: no Mac automation, no wake word, no local models, no computer use. Pro is $20/month if you live in deep research.

Best for: “I need an answer I can verify,” not “move these files.”
